Spalling Bricks (Flaking or Peeling Surfaces)
When moisture gets trapped inside bricks and freezes, it expands — forcing the outer layer to peel or flake off. This problem often appears on chimneys, porch columns, and north-facing walls that stay damp longer. Left untreated, spalling can spread and weaken your wall’s integrity.


Cracked or Missing Mortar Joints
Mortar is the glue that holds your wall together. Over time, it can dry, crumble, or separate — allowing water to seep in. Once that happens, bricks loosen, walls shift, or bulging may occur. Our repointing and tuckpointing services replace deteriorated joints with new, color-matched mortar to restore strength and visual uniformity.


Efflorescence (White Chalky Stains)
Those white, powdery marks on your brick walls are salt deposits, formed as water evaporates through the surface. While not immediately harmful, it’s a warning sign of trapped moisture. Addressing it early with tuckpointing, parging, or waterproof sealing prevents deeper damage and protects your investment.


Chimney Deterioration
With Brampton’s wet springs and icy winters, chimneys face constant stress. Missing caps, cracked mortar joints, or deteriorated flashing can cause leaks and structural damage. Our chimney repair and rebuilding services ensure long-term safety, durability, and full compliance with Ontario Building Code standards.


Water Damage Behind Brick Walls
Poor drainage, clogged weep holes, or aging parging can trap water behind your brick wall — leading to bulging, leaks, and mold. Regular inspections and sealing are essential to prevent costly repairs down the road.


Salt & De-Icing Corrosion
Homes near driveways, steps, or walkways in Brampton often suffer from salt-related damage. De-icing salt attracts moisture into the brick surface, causing scaling and cracking over time. 🌦️ Why Brick Repair Is Important in Brampton’s Climate

If you live in Brampton, you already know how unpredictable Ontario’s weather can be. From freezing winters and icy winds to hot, humid summers, your home’s exterior faces year-round stress. These extreme temperature changes create pressure on your brickwork, chimneys, and porches, gradually wearing down the materials that protect your home from moisture and structural damage.

That’s why brick repair in Brampton isn’t just about improving curb appeal — it’s about protecting your investment, strengthening your home, and preventing costly long-term repairs.

Here’s what happens to brickwork over time 👇


Freeze–Thaw Cycles
Brampton experiences repeated freeze–thaw cycles every winter. When water seeps into tiny cracks in your brick or mortar and freezes, it expands — widening the gaps and pushing the brick outward. After several seasons, this process causes spalling, flaking, and loose bricks. Even a small, unnoticed crack can turn into a major issue requiring wall or chimney reconstruction.


Salt and Moisture Exposure
Homes near driveways, sidewalks, and busy streets often face exposure to de-icing salts and road spray. Salt attracts moisture, which penetrates the brick and leaves behind white powdery stains (efflorescence) while weakening the outer surface. Applying a protective sealer and maintaining proper drainage are essential steps in preventing this type of weather-related decay.


Foundation and Soil Movement
Brampton’s mixed clay and loam soils expand and contract throughout the year depending on moisture levels. This natural shifting can lead to foundation settling, causing stair-step cracks in the mortar — especially near windows, corners, and door frames. If not repaired promptly, these openings allow water to enter and cause more serious structural problems.


Sun and Heat Exposure
South-facing walls and chimneys in Brampton receive prolonged sunlight and heat during the summer months. Over time, UV exposure dries out mortar joints, making them brittle and crumbly. Once weakened, these joints can’t effectively keep water out, which leads to deterioration and reduced wall strength.

🧰 What Is Brick Repair Called? (Tuckpointing Explained for Brampton)

When homeowners in Brampton start to notice cracked mortar joints or loose bricks on their exterior walls, porch, or chimney, one of the first questions we get is:
💬 “What’s the proper name for this kind of brick repair?”

The answer is tuckpointing — also known as repointing — and it’s one of the most effective ways to restore structural strength, prevent water damage, and refresh your home’s appearance without rebuilding the entire wall.


🔹 What Is Tuckpointing?

Tuckpointing is the process of removing old, deteriorated mortar from between your bricks and replacing it with new, high-quality mortar that locks the wall together and seals out water.

Over time, Ontario’s freeze–thaw cycles, moisture, and salt exposure cause mortar to weaken, crumble, and separate from the brick. Once that happens, water begins to penetrate, freeze, and expand — creating cracks and loose bricks that can quickly spread.

Tuckpointing repairs this damage by grinding out the failing joints and refilling them with fresh, color-matched mortar, restoring both the strength and the visual appeal of your brickwork.


🔹 Tuckpointing vs. Repointing — What’s the Difference?

Although these terms are often used interchangeably, there’s a small but important difference:

Repointing focuses on replacing damaged or missing mortar to strengthen the structure and prevent leaks.
Tuckpointing includes all the benefits of repointing but adds a decorative finish, using a thin, contrasting mortar line to give your wall a crisp, refined look.

In short:

  • Repointing = Function (strength & sealing)

  • Tuckpointing = Function + Finish (strength & aesthetics)

That’s why tuckpointing is especially popular for heritage homes, porches, and front façades across Brampton, including neighborhoods like Downtown Brampton, Castlemore, and Mount Pleasant, where homeowners want long-lasting protection and curb appeal.


🔹 Why Tuckpointing Matters in Brampton

Brampton’s freeze–thaw winters, hot summers, and road salt exposure make regular brick maintenance essential. Even the strongest brickwork can deteriorate over time. Performing tuckpointing every 20–30 years helps keep your walls sealed, solid, and weather-resistant, stopping small cracks before they become expensive structural problems.

How Long Does Brick Repair Last in Brampton?

When completed by skilled professionals, brick repair or tuckpointing in Brampton can last 25 to 30 years — or even longer with proper maintenance. The key to long-lasting results lies in using the right materials, proven techniques, and ensuring protection from Brampton’s freeze–thaw cycles, heavy rain, and moisture exposure.

Here are the main factors that determine how long your brick repair in Brampton will last 👇


✅ Quality of the Mortar

The strength and durability of your brick repair depend on how well the new mortar matches the original — in both composition and flexibility. Many older Brampton homes, especially in Downtown Brampton, Peel Village, and Churchville, were built with lime-based mortar, while newer developments in Mount Pleasant, Credit Valley, and Springdale use modern cement-based mixes.
Using the wrong type can lead to cracking, separation, or uneven aging — which is why our team at Terrace Aluminum Railings & Masonry always tests and color-matches your existing mortar before starting any repair.


✅ Workmanship

Brick repair isn’t just about filling gaps — it’s about precision, technique, and consistency. Our experienced masons grind out deteriorated mortar to the correct depth, clean every joint, and apply fresh, high-quality mortar for superior bonding. Each joint is tooled and color-matched to your wall, creating a watertight, seamless finish that strengthens your brickwork and preserves your home’s beauty.


✅ Exposure to the Elements

Brampton’s climate puts unique stress on exterior walls. North-facing walls, chimneys, and areas near driveways or salted sidewalks are constantly exposed to snow, moisture, and salt corrosion. This can wear out mortar faster if left unprotected. Adding a breathable sealant, parging layer, or proper drainage can significantly extend the life of your brickwork and prevent costly water damage.


✅ Maintenance & Regular Inspections

Even a top-quality repair benefits from routine checkups. A quick inspection every couple of years can help identify small cracks, loose joints, or early signs of efflorescence (white salt deposits). Catching these early ensures your brickwork stays solid, low-maintenance, and visually appealing for decades.

🔹 How We Match Brick Colors

No two bricks are ever exactly alike — their tone depends on clay composition, kiln temperature, and firing process. That’s why brick color matching requires both technical knowledge and artistic skill. Here’s how we ensure a perfect finish for every Brampton brick repair project 👇

✅ We bring brick and texture samples directly to your property for on-site comparison.
✅ Whenever possible, we identify the original manufacturer, style, and production line used on your home.
✅ We collaborate with Ontario’s top brick suppliers to locate both modern and discontinued product lines.
✅ If an exact match isn’t available, we custom-blend multiple tones and finishes to replicate your wall’s unique color and character.

This meticulous process ensures your brick repair in Brampton blends seamlessly with your home’s exterior — with no harsh color breaks, mismatched sections, or visible repair marks.


🔹 How We Match Mortar

Mortar makes up nearly 20% of your wall’s surface, which means its color, texture, and finish play a major role in how uniform the final result looks. Our skilled masons analyze your existing mortar and recreate it using a custom-mixed formula designed for both durability and visual accuracy.

We replicate:

  • The exact sand color and grain size for consistent texture

  • The correct lime-to-cement ratio to ensure flexibility and strength

  • The precise tint and shade to match naturally aged or weathered mortar

We also hand-tool every joint to match your home’s original style — whether concave, flush, raked, or beaded — ensuring a flawless, factory-finish appearance.

What Causes Brick Walls to Crack in Brampton?

Cracked bricks are one of the most common issues homeowners face in Brampton — and they’re usually caused by a combination of Ontario’s extreme weather, soil movement, and moisture exposure. Understanding what causes these cracks helps you catch problems early and avoid costly structural repairs down the line.


🔹 1. Freeze–Thaw Cycles

Brampton’s winters bring repeated freeze–thaw cycles that are tough on brickwork. When water seeps into tiny cracks or mortar joints and freezes, it expands — pushing outward and widening the gaps each time. Over time, this constant stress causes spalling (flaking surfaces) and deeper structural cracks that weaken walls, chimneys, and porches.


🔹 2. Foundation or Soil Movement

Much of Brampton sits on clay-heavy soil, which expands and contracts with seasonal moisture changes. This movement can cause your foundation to shift slightly, leading to stair-step cracks along mortar joints — especially around corners, windows, and doors. If left unaddressed, these cracks can worsen over time, compromising your wall’s stability.


🔹 3. Poor Drainage or Faulty Gutters

Water is the leading cause of long-term brick damage. Clogged gutters, missing downspouts, or poor grading can allow water to run down your exterior walls, saturating the mortar and brick. This leads to efflorescence (white salt stains), soft mortar, and even moisture leaks inside your home. Maintaining proper drainage and downspouts is essential to prevent these problems.


🔹 4. Age and Weather Exposure

Many older homes in Downtown Brampton, Peel Village, and Churchville still use lime-based mortar, which provides flexibility but weakens after decades of exposure to rain, frost, and salt. As this mortar deteriorates, gaps form between the bricks — causing cracking that worsens without professional repointing or tuckpointing.

🔥 How Much Does a Brand-New Chimney Cost in Brampton?

Building a new chimney in Brampton involves far more than just stacking bricks — it’s a complex process that includes a solid foundation, internal flue liner, proper flashing, venting, and full structural support. Since every home is unique, the total cost depends on your chimney’s height, materials, design style, and accessibility.

Here’s what Brampton homeowners can expect for 2026 chimney construction pricing:

Chimney Type Typical Description Estimated Cost Range (CAD) Notes & Variables
🧱 Basic Single-Storey Chimney Standard brick chimney with straight rise and single flue liner $4,000 – $6,500 Ideal for bungalows or one-storey homes. Includes standard flashing, liner, and venting.
🏠 Two-Storey Chimney Extends through two floors or higher rooflines $6,500 – $10,000 Requires extra scaffolding, reinforcement, and extended waterproofing for weather protection.
🏗️ Custom / Decorative Chimney Stone or brick accents, decorative caps, or designer detailing $10,000+ Premium materials, multiple flues, or custom architectural features for added curb appeal.

💡 All price ranges include labour, materials, liner, flashing, and permit-related work.


🛠 What Affects Chimney Cost in Brampton

Several factors influence your final chimney price in Brampton 👇

Height & Design Complexity — Taller or custom-designed chimneys require more material, structural support, and skilled labour.

Accessibility — Homes in areas like Downtown Brampton, Castlemore, Credit Valley, or Mount Pleasant may need additional scaffolding or safety setups depending on roof slope and access.

Material Selection — Choosing high-end brick, stone veneer, or custom finishes increases the cost but significantly boosts durability and curb appeal.

Flashing & Waterproofing — Proper metal flashing, waterproof mortar, and chimney caps are essential to prevent leaks and frost damage. Cutting corners here can lead to costly repairs later.

Liner & Flue TypeClay, stainless steel, and insulated liners all perform differently depending on your fireplace or furnace system. We’ll help you choose the safest and most efficient option for your home.

Code Compliance & Safety — Every chimney we build meets or exceeds Ontario Building Code standards for fire safety, venting, and structural integrity.

How Do You Repair Cracked Brick Walls in Brampton?

Repairing a cracked brick wall isn’t just about covering up visible damage — it’s about restoring structural integrity, preventing moisture intrusion, and ensuring the finished result blends perfectly with your home’s original brick and mortar. At Terrace Aluminum Railings & Masonry, we take pride in delivering durable, seamless brick repair in Brampton, following a detailed step-by-step process designed to withstand Ontario’s demanding weather year after year.


🔹 1. Inspect and Identify the Cause

Before any work begins, we carefully inspect your wall to determine why the crack formed. Is it from foundation settling, moisture buildup, or freeze–thaw cycles common in Brampton’s climate? Identifying the root cause ensures we deliver a permanent repair, not just a surface patch — so the same issue doesn’t return down the line.


🔹 2. Remove Damaged Brick and Mortar

We safely remove all cracked, spalled, or loose bricks without disturbing the surrounding structure. Our team then grinds out old mortar to a consistent depth, creating a clean, solid surface for new materials to bond. This prep work is critical for a strong, long-lasting finish.


🔹 3. Replace or Rebuild the Section

Next, we replace the damaged bricks using closely color-matched units that blend seamlessly with your existing wall. For more extensive issues — such as corner separation, bulging sections, or cracked chimneys — we may rebuild the affected area entirely, reinforcing it to meet Ontario Building Code standards for structural strength and stability.


🔹 4. Apply Fresh Mortar and Tool the Joints

We mix high-quality mortar that matches your home’s original color, texture, and composition. Once applied, each joint is hand-tooled to match your home’s existing finish — whether concave, flush, or raked — ensuring a clean, natural appearance that looks like it was never repaired.
